Stillmore Farm

Nestled in the Killabakh Valley, 'Stillmore Farm' is a sprawling 99.85-acre property surrounded by lush grazing paddocks, making it ideal for stocking cattle or horses. This exceptional property boasts ample water sources, including 8 dams and Killabakh Creek frontage.
The land is divided into 13 internal paddocks, complete with stockyards adaptable for round yards for horses, and includes all major improvements, structures, and fixtures.
The living arrangements feature a modern 2-bedroom shed home, equipped with a neat kitchen, NBN internet, solar power, laundry, and a drive-through shed for caravan storage.
This home serves as the perfect base while you build your dream house, taking advantage of the building entitlement on the property.
Additional Features:
- Water tanks
- Septic system
- Multiple sheds
- Well-maintained fencing
Conveniently located just a short 20-minute drive from Wingham (approx. 19km) and Taree (approx. 24km), 'Stillmore Farm' offers a tranquil retreat with its picturesque landscapes, abundant amenities, and well-maintained features. Ideal for those yearning for a peaceful rural lifestyle, it provides ample opportunities for livestock, self-sustainability, and a respite from urban living in the Manning Valley.

About Killabakh 2429

The size of Killabakh is approximately 57.3 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 10% of total area. The population of Killabakh in 2011 was 260 people. By 2016 the population was 287 showing a population growth of 10.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Killabakh is 50-59 years. Households in Killabakh are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Killabakh work in a managers occupation. In 2011, 89% of the homes in Killabakh were owner-occupied compared with 83.7% in 2016.

Killabakh has 153 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Killabakh have seen a 61.81%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 106.72%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Killabakh is $856,253 while the median value for Units is $867,926.
There are currently 4 properties listed for sale, and no properties listed for rent in Killabakh on OnTheHouse. According to CoreLogic's data, 12 properties were sold in the past 12 months in Killabakh.
